Sat 1389153099039560

decimal
345661.599039560
degree
0°135661′925″599039560‴
percentile
66.15014764607757%
name
dzwyxovvfqf
cycle
0
epoch
1
period
171
block
345661
offset
599039560
timestamp
rarity
common